WebUse dishwashing soap and cool water to wash hands that have touched a poisonous plant. Wash clothes after being outdoors. Wear long sleeves, pants and gloves when doing yard work, gardening, farming or hiking. Wear rubber gloves while bathing pets that have been in contact with poisonous plants. WebInstead, treatment for chigger bites focuses on alleviating itchiness, including: Using topical creams or lotion (calamine lotion). Taking diphenhydramine (Benadryl ®) or other antihistamines. Taking an anti-parasite medication (permethrin). Applying a cold compress. Cleaning the affected area of skin with soap and water regularly.
